I've spent hours now trying to fix this problem. I've had that kind of problem before but then it somehow got fixed itself (i honestly don't know how) after i did'nt play the game for months. I played again yesterday and had lots of fun. Now today i thought i would finally make that update and download some official free stuff. Everyhing worked fine except the game. Now after the intro video there's just a blank main menu. I can't choose city, saved game etc. I've already searched for a solution from this forum (and from all kind of other forums) but i did not understand anything and as i've tryed so many things already then i honestly need some kind of step by step instructions how to fix that crap.
I can say that ultimate fix did nothing (it seamed to be kind of out of date????) I also tryed some kind of re-setting factory settings but it did totally nothing. It even did't react they ways that intructions told to do.
Do i really have to uninstall everyhing and just re-install the game? If so then how can i save previous game? So i don't need to start my whole game from the beginning.

Hello,

It sounds like there have been two possible problem for you. The most likely one is, one of those free stuff(CCs) are corrupted and just messed your game.

It's really easy to understand if it's the problem. Please go to your documents folder and rename your "Sims 3" file whatever you want, for example Sims 3try.
Then open the game again let it create the documents file. Just check the game if the problem continues. 
If it does, it means problem is about something else than your CCs. If it works without any problem, that means you have downloaded come corrupted files and ruined your game. And probably not adding those newly downloaded files to the game will solve the problem.

Please try this and let us know the result. Good luck!  The Sims Plumbob 1

Just move your entire Sims 3 folder from documents somewhere else (from C:\Users\Your username\Documents\Electronic Arts\The Sims 3 if you're on Windows 7), that way it can't get removed through uninstall. Once you reinstall your game, place it back where it belongs and that's it really.

Moving the folder somewhere else is not necessary (and in fact will only cause unnecessary complications). It is more than enough to just rename it, if you want it to be safe from un-installing. Plus, the fact that renaming doesn't work indicates that the problem lies elsewhere, than in your saves or CC. No need for an un-install yet.


Look in My Documents\Electronic Arts. If you haven't done anything with the folders yet you should see one folder "The Sims 3" that you renamed at the beginning (into something else) and a freshly created one, named The Sims 3. Delete the freshly created one. And then leave your renamed folder untouched.

Now please repeat the steps #2, #4 and#5 here:
https://games4theworld.forumotion.com/t1171-must-read-how-to-install-the-sims-3-correctly


While applying the manual patch, do not interrupt the patching process please and wait until the patcher has finished. Then apply the Ultimate fix as described. 

After doing that, change the renamed folder (in My Documents\Electronic Arts) back to what it was originally: namely "The Sims 3", which will bring back all your saves and CC basically. Start the game, and if you did everything right, you should be able to play again.
